The phrase "allow for a probable" is correct and usable in written English.
It can be used when discussing the need to consider or make provisions for something that is likely to happen.
Example: "In our planning, we must allow for a probable increase in demand during the holiday season."
Alternatives: "account for a likely" or "consider a potential".
